Transaction 3328a6738bc1da301a4d15cdef7d7ae26e71e120361149dffbcd2ba78388f6c8
1 Input
2 Outputs
- 3328a6738bc1da301a4d15cdef7d7ae26e71e120361149dffbcd2ba78388f6c8:0
- 3328a6738bc1da301a4d15cdef7d7ae26e71e120361149dffbcd2ba78388f6c8:1
value 131308
address 1NHGGLLHAG4oNVcc7tXMYzfv1X9TLKqKnv
value 1882153
address 14jS1jpxobeH1dR72g8vSzY1eDSLzPStrM